SOURCE: i have an alpine iva-w502
This issue is solved with an update available from the Alpine website. The way it was explained to me is that every time you turn the unit on, it loads that overlay warning screen (even if you don't select navigation), so when you do go to the navigation, there might be 5-10-20-however many times you have turned the unit on overlays. Basically you can keep pressing it and eventually it will go away (if you have turned the unit on 100 times it would get a little annoying though) or you can download the update from the Alpine website and the issue will go away.
